The phrase "girl" emerged between 1250 and 1300 CE from the Anglo-Saxon phrase "gerle" (also spelled "girle" or "gurle"). In the beginning, it referred to a toddler of either intercourse until finally the late 1400s, but from the late 1500s, its meaning shifted to 'feminine baby.'

The phrase girl appeared in the Middle Age greater than 700 several years back. At the moment it absolutely was penned as “gyrle,” indicating a child or even a youthful human being of either sex. Because then, the word has taken many kinds which include “girle,” “gerle,” and “gurl.

At any time because Emperor Wu on the Han Dynasty who chose Confucianism because the mainstream philosophy of China, Confucianism-led schooling began to invade the build of girlhood. The best to public education grew to become no longer available to girls, and they may only receive loved ones training.
